Markus Schulte
PhD, Member of the Cabinet of EU Commissioner Günther H. Oettinger, European Commission
Markus Schulte, PhD (born in 1966) has been a member of the Cabinet of EU Commissioner Günther H. Oettinger since 2013. In the "Digital Economy and Society" portfolio, he is responsible for, among other things, the elecommunication sector and for the digitisation of European industry.
Prior to that, he was responsible for the energy market for the internal market for electricity and gas. Mr Schulte has been with the European Commission since 2005, before joining the Enterprise and Industry Directorate-General and the Directorate-General for Economic and Financial Affairs. From 1999 to 2005 he was with the International Monetary Fund in Washington. He was promoted in 1996 at the London School of Economics in Economic History.
